Local Government FCU Gives $25,000 To Children’s Hospital

RALEIGH, N.C. – Local Government FCU has contributed $25,000 to Levine Children’s Hospital in Charlotte and its project to renovate a rooftop garden that serves as a playground.

The project is coordinated by the Carolinas CU Foundation. The idea is to rally credit unions in the communities surrounding the two cities hosting the Democratic and Republican National Conventions. Charlotte is hosting the Democratic Convention this September.

After the Levine renovation, the Foundation plans to accomplish a similar goal for a South Carolina children’s hospital. The financial target for the two-phased project in North and South Carolina is $600,000.
